- Visiting Guimarães is like diving into Portugal’s history, a city revered for its historical importance in the country and acknowledged as “the birthplace of the Portuguese nation”. Located in the Hotel da Oliveira, right next to the impressive Church of Nossa Senhora da Oliveira, this venue boasts a classic décor, highlighted by stone walls and ceilings adorned with wooden beams. The culinary offering, designed by Chef Vítor Matos and overseen daily by Chef Liliana Moura, showcases a modern and creative cuisine with Mediterranean touches, taking traditional roots as its reference point. - Located in Guimarães' old town, Hool operates as a hotel restaurant offering traditional cuisine. Reviews highlight high food quality, particularly praising the shrimp sauce and accommodating allergy-specific menus. Service is generally described as professional and attentive, though some guests found it intrusive or noted issues with cold wine temperatures. The ambiance features a quiet, relaxing setting under arcades, but summer heat due to lack of air conditioning was a concern for some. Negative feedback cites undercooked cod, tough veal, and occasional value concerns. Despite isolated complaints about portion variety and pricing, the overall experience is positive, making it suitable for diners seeking authentic Portuguese flavors and reliable hospitality.
